Understanding CNC Machining of Steel

CNC, or Computer Numerical Control, machining is a manufacturing process where computers control the movement of cutting tools to shape and finish a workpiece. This technology allows manufacturers to produce highly detailed components with tight tolerances, repeatable accuracy, and consistent quality.

Steel is a widely used material in CNC machining because of its strength, durability, and versatility. Combining CNC technology with steel’s properties results in components that can withstand heavy loads, high temperatures, and prolonged wear. Custom machined metal parts produced from steel are essential in industries where performance and longevity are critical.

The CNC Machining Process

Creating high-quality custom machined metal parts involves several key steps:

  1. Design and Programming: Engineers create CAD models and use CAM software to generate CNC programs.
  2. Material Selection: Steel is chosen based on mechanical properties, corrosion resistance, and application requirements.
  3. Machining Operations: CNC machines perform operations such as milling, turning, drilling, and grinding to shape the component.
  4. Finishing: Components may undergo processes like deburring, polishing, coating, or heat treatment to improve performance and durability.
  5. Quality Control: Rigorous inspections, including dimensional measurement and visual examination, ensure each part meets required specifications.

Quality Assurance and Standards

Quality control is critical in producing custom machined metal parts. Leading manufacturers employ methods such as coordinate measuring machines (CMM), optical inspections, and metallurgical testing to ensure each component meets exact specifications. Consistent monitoring guarantees that products are reliable, safe, and perform as intended.

Technological Advancements in CNC Machining

The CNC machining industry continues to evolve with innovations that enhance precision, efficiency, and design capabilities:

  • Multi-axis CNC machines: Enable complex operations in a single setup, reducing production time and improving accuracy.
  • Advanced steel alloys: Provide superior strength, wear resistance, and corrosion protection.
  • Automation and robotics: Improve productivity, reduce human error, and enhance workplace safety.
  • Simulation and optimization software: Refines tool paths and machining parameters for greater efficiency and minimized errors.
